> From: mxgo95747 > > I have tried using the the CS2 "merge to HDR" procedure and both > the prints and the screen images come out rather flat. Not surprising. The point of HDR is to squeeze a wide dynamic range into the narrower one that you can actually see on the screen or in a print. In general, you have to follow up by restoring local contrast, using tools like wide diameter Unsharp Mask. > I, also, notice that the final > merged image comes out at 72 ppi, > while I started with all images at 360 ppi. Meaningless numbers. Ignore them. -- Ciao, Paul D. DeRocco Paul mailto:pderocco@...
